Apple's World Wide Developers Conference is next week (June 10th) and the buzz is at an all-time high with everyone waiting to see what Apple will be unveiling. 

The guys at Gumdrop cases expecting Apple to make a surprise announcement of the new iPad 5 at WWDC next week. Many have thought that Apple will only talk about new software like iOS 7 but not unveil the new iPads or iPhone. 

But Gumdrop cases are predicting it and even putting their money where their mouth is. According to CNET, Gumdrop has already started production on a new iPad 5 case that fits the specs that they have been getting from their sources. 

Tim Hickman, the founder and CEO of Grumdrop has a pretty good track record with these guesses. He has gone 4 for 5 on predicting when new Apple products would be released and making advanced cases for them. Of course it is always a risk to produce a case early because if the specs are wrong, then the cases were a waste, but that is the risk guys like Hickman make sometimes.
